Lift does not scale with size the way people assume. It scales with volume, which is why the jump from 13 feet to 30 feet is so much bigger than it looks.

The basic sum

A balloon rises because the air it pushes out of the way weighs more than the helium inside it. Lift is that difference, minus the weight of the skin.

Roughly one ounce of lift per cubic foot of helium at sea level. A 13-foot blimp holds 170 cubic feet, so call it ten pounds gross, about three pounds net once the envelope and fittings are accounted for.

Volume grows faster than height

Double the height and you multiply the volume by about eight. That is why a 30-foot blimp needs 1,510 cubic feet where a 15-foot needs 255.

It is also why the price curve is steep: $1,258 at 15 feet, $6,772 at 30. You are not buying twice as much balloon; you are buying eight times as much of everything.

Altitude and heat cost you lift

Thinner air displaces less weight, so the same balloon lifts less in Denver than in Phoenix. Hot air is thinner too.

It is a real effect rather than a large one at advertising sizes, but if you are at elevation and flying near the limit, expect the balloon to sit slightly lower on its tether on a hot afternoon.

Why net lift is small on purpose

Three pounds sounds feeble until you remember what it has to do: hold a tether taut at 120 feet and nothing else.

More lift would mean more gas, more cost per fill and more load on the anchor in wind. The balloon is sized to fly, not to lift anything.
